That said, if you would like your farro to … Web8 jun. 2024 · STEP 1: Rinse farro under cool running water to remove dust, debris, and any powdery coating. Pour rinsed farro and water into the inner pot of the pressure cooker. Stir, close the lid and seal. Set to pressure cook/manual on high 8 minutes for pearled farro, 10 minutes for semi-pearled farro or 12 minutes for whole grain farro.

WebAdd the farro, reduce the heat and simmer until the farro is tender, chewy, but still has an al dente bite – 15 to 20 minutes for pearled farro; 20 to 30 minutes for semi-pearled farro; up to 40 minutes for whole farro. WebHow do I know when farro is done? Honestly, the best way to tell if farro is done is to taste it. The texture should be chewy yet tender. That said, if you would like your farro to be softer (less chewy), just simmer it a few minutes longer until it reaches your desired consistency. Let it naturally release for about 5 minutes. Stir and serve hot or cold. Rice Cooker: Rinse farro and add 3 … WebSo it will be about 1 cup of Farro to 2 cups of water. Add 1 cup of Farro and 2 cups of water to a pot and bring to a boil. Add a lid to your pot and reduce to a simmer. Cook for approximately 20 minutes. And drain any extra liquids.
